Born: April 8, 1966 in Concord, CA
High School: Antioch (Antioch, CA)
School: University of California, Los Angeles
Drafted by the Toronto Blue Jays in the 1st round (17th pick) of the 1987 amateur draft.
(All Transactions)
Debut: May 23, 1989
Final Game: June 10, 1989
